Aac blocks are lightweight, and when compared to red bricks, they are three to four times lighter. aac blocks are lightweight construction materials. they are formed into masonry units or larger slabs and panels. cellular light weight blocks concrete (clc) is also known as foam concrete. Comparison of various bricks and blocks (aac blocks vs. clc blocks vs. red clay bricks) for high rise buildings there will be reduction of dead weight which leads to saving in concrete and steel quantities. as easily available in local market hence it is beneficiary for low rise structure. Aac blocks and clc blocks are both excellent choices for building materials, with their own advantages and disadvantages. while aac blocks are more widely used and have better availability, clc blocks are ideal for use in cold climates due to their excellent thermal insulation properties.
